Ne-Yo has opened up about the inner workings of his polyamorous relationship after he recently went public with his four girlfriends.

Fans were stunned when he shared the news of his lovely ladies, and now he's revealed more information about their unconventional set up.

Taking to Instagram in March, Ne-Yo - real name Shaffer Chimere Smith - introduced his girlfriends as Cristina (Pretty Baby), Arielle (Twin Flame), Moneii (Phoenix Feather) and Bri (Sexy Lil’ Somethin’).

“LADIES AND GENTS I PRESENT MY PYRAMID,” he penned. “Say something nice or move on with your life. We happy over here.”

And during a recent appearance on The Angie Martinez Show, the 45-year-old singer answered the question everyone has been wanting to know: If he has four girlfriends, are the women allowed other lovers?

“The question I get the most is, are they allowed to date outside of me? That’s the question I get all the damn time, and I’m going to answer it right now. No… no they are not,” he said in the radio interview.

Ne-Yo, who has seven children, said that when he first started dating the women, they asked him to be exclusive.

“I did not demand their exclusivity. They offered it. They came to me and said, ‘I want to be exclusive to you and just you,’” he recalled. “I said, ‘You understand that your exclusivity to me does not mean my exclusivity to you. You understand this?’ ‘Yes.’ ‘You’re okay with this?’ ‘Yes.’ Okay cool, since you are offering your exclusivity and I’m taking it, now there’s rules that I need you to follow.”

Despite the 'rules' of their polyamorous relationship, he insists he doesn’t 'do ownership'.

Ne-Yo continued: “I’d be a fool to feel like I’m the only person that anybody will ever be attracted to, anybody will ever want to see; I know that.

“So should the situation ever come up, nothing is above a conversation. However, in that I’m the head of this household, what I say goes. So if I say no, it’s a no. And you just got to let that be a no, or the door is over there.”

The singer claimed he's allowed to date outside of the four ladies as well, but insists he doesn't really want to.

“I’m good. There is no random hookups here and there, everything is talked about, everything is discussed,” he added.

Ne-Yo also revealed that his mother and his seven children have met his girlfriends.

He said that it might not work for everyone, but 'everybody gets along'.

Ne-Yo added: “I couldn’t wish for a better situation, to be honest, we talk about jealousy, we talk about insecurity, we talk about all of these things, but we talk about it together as a unit. That’s the key - radical honesty.”

He said he originally turned to polyamory after divorcing his wife in 2022, and revealed he was 'done' with hurting people and wanted to live an 'honest' life with his multiple girlfriends instead of deceiving people.

“I hurt a lot of people with just being dishonest about things that I could’ve been honest about,” Ne-Yo admitted. “I realise now if I’d have just been honest from the jump, I could’ve saved myself a whole bunch of headache, heartache and everything else.”
